数字资产交易所(下):技术架构与系统设计
从撮合引擎的单线程设计到钱包的冷热分离,从 Order Book 的数据结构到链上充提的工程实现,系统拆解数字资产交易所的核心技术架构。涵盖接入层、撮合引擎、风控引擎、行情系统、账务清算、钱包与链上交互、高可用灾备和安全体系——为架构师提供交易所系统设计的完整技术参考。
从撮合引擎的单线程设计到钱包的冷热分离,从 Order Book 的数据结构到链上充提的工程实现,系统拆解数字资产交易所的核心技术架构。涵盖接入层、撮合引擎、风控引擎、行情系统、账务清算、钱包与链上交互、高可用灾备和安全体系——为架构师提供交易所系统设计的完整技术参考。
从单机架构到异地多活,系统性梳理多机房部署架构的演进历程。深入剖析同城灾备、同城双活、异地双活、异地多活的核心原理与技术挑战,并结合阿里单元化方案解析工业级落地实践。
深入剖析SET化(单元化)架构的核心原理与设计实践,涵盖流量路由、数据分片、全局服务、故障隔离等关键环节,结合美团、阿里等大厂实践经验,构建可水平扩展的弹性架构体系。
Redis 的快不是因为内存数据库四个字就能解释的,而是单线程模型、精心设计的数据结构、惰性过期策略和高效持久化机制共同作用的结果。从五种数据类型的内部编码理解选型依据,从 RDB 和 AOF 的写入管线理解持久化保障,从 Sentinel 的故障检测理解高可用设计——每一个工程决策都在性能、安全和复杂度之间寻找平衡点。
限流不是一个算法问题,而是一个系统设计问题。从速率控制到并发保护,从单机令牌桶到分布式 Redis 计数器,从 Nginx 接入层到业务层精细化流控——每一层的限流策略背后,都是对系统容量、业务优先级和降级策略的深度思考。